[TYPO3-core] RFC #6872: Add suggest-like feature to TCEforms

Andreas Wolf typo3ml at andreaswolf.info
Tue Jan 8 21:58:06 CET 2008


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256

Hi Olly,

> - search RFC #7096 by Benni Mack and try to implement it with your 
> feature (since I'm going to change IRRE as well and alt_doc_ajax.php 
> will be removed until TYPO3 4.2.0-final)
ok, I had a brief look at it - good idea! I'll try to implement it,
though I fear I won't be able to finish it before alpha3... It would
also be neccessary to extend it to use script.aculo.us, as Prototype
doesn't have an autocompleter text field.

> - remove redunance from your code - there are some copy & pastes from 
> other Core parts which doesn't seem to be changed - so, please use the 
> original functions
I guess you are referring to e.g. the getLL functions? I have copied
them, that's right, but they are special for each class, so I don't see
a reason to call them from anywhere else except the class they belong
to. In fact, they are just wrappers without great logic in them...
What really surprised me is that there is nothing like getAllSubpagesOfPage

> - putting the new feature to a new class is fine with me, but we need a 
> common name/scheme for it - maybe this feature is not only useful for 
> TCEforms. What do others think?
The way I implemented is too special to use it elsewhere. If it was
changed to MVC it would be a lot different, but that would require
massive changes. As I said, I doubt that I would be able to finish this
within this week.

Cheers,

Andreas
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.6 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org

iQIVAwUBR4Pj3QJFrtzcYmY6AQiBdRAAmWsFi1yB/wLrAGIsgjbP0rKBmhaFntqC
DaUgn8B1qh40Y4AGIhywJinzkM74tt6dPkRY6pjQGJYwhn8oL5ygIeXDzEC4cKQ+
gKBCOQgdnNHG8RncKkF+QWq1PhPGxAIUPypvqTZt/gkM+dhjHg373dNnTlZVJuff
U33n1SNCdjoJghPdejxkgg5QBeTjLRr+CK5Gd5e0eLYhFIRvp1Sq3NYOxj5nQlj9
jcsw/YH+pr7/AIipYDBbem8xU/BJO8LnN7pDrFNtUaWN9O2oz0+7HoMty60Xhdzu
Fk2AD+VnMfIWCCSmkzfyJJxuGXwxy+GRTjdd45RxnUtDPLgoQov7mtLDJSTIL5jM
5IbXlSKQIZxriK+eP4sBDS+4vBIrNbLpxUiaWXMZ4P44LVu7w2YwVb8ko9WpQRGE
1oZjYk3fg2SZGK0yZtx/uhdqtTs3FaAvsH+ZmwONwMgkoKxSZZkdj4mf8RjwqOUU
t3SkKBgjRxkjZGpGF0exx92/qM9q5+7WNG48/vC237oeE4quAWTzsSbIKlV0w07v
vHmfsr31pmRgz/EXI9yVzpJiJQjLY0+K1bvoZQ1zEoTr6Mg8NlyUDQh8oE8q2U+Q
QQYDUz6m1Z6/u2JEsh9wjV7spNwHn6k/Ct4Lfsovq91uKZ/OnrWcu+/isEwztcIC
bVoI8mG5kgE=
=nj3C
-----END PGP SIGNATURE-----


More information about the TYPO3-team-core mailing list